Summary Guinea-pig respiratory and serum antibody responses were enhanced following exposure to aerosols of bovine IgG2 dissolved in solutions of sodium dodecylbenzene sulphate (SDBS). Enhanced response was seen in both primary and secondary immunization. Cell-mediated immune response (indirect macrophage migration influencing test) was not altered by SDBS. Results are discussed with a view to the possible utility of SDBS as adjuvant for prophylactic immunization.Acknowledgment. This research was supported by a grant from the Ontario Ministry of Health. 采用失重法、极化曲线法、交流阻抗法研究泛昔洛韦与十二烷基苯磺酸钠(SDBS)对黄铜在3.0%NaCl介质中的缓蚀作用。结果表明:当泛昔洛韦浓度为0.40g/L、SDBS浓度为0.35g/L时,其复配缓蚀效率达到93.5%。泛昔洛韦和SDBS对黄铜的缓蚀机理分析表明,泛昔洛韦在铜舍金表面通过物理与化学吸附共同作用形成保护膜,与SDBS发挥了极好的协同作用,阻碍Cl^-对铜的侵蚀,实现了对铜的高效保护。  相似文献

Summary Chloramphenicol (CAF) administered to rabbits during the whole period of immunization, is able to suppress almost completely the antibody response against horse serum albumin and globulins (HSA, HSG) andEscherichia coli: on the other hand, it does not inhibit antibody response to heterologous RBC. The possible mechanism of the inhibiting action of the CAF in antibody response to HSA, HSG andE. coli is discussed, and some hypotheses are put forward on the possible reasons for the different behaviour of CAF on the immune response induced by heterologous RBC.  相似文献

Rhesus monkeys evoked a vigorous antibody response to a single heteroimmunization dose of zona pellucida antigens, when these were administered along with complete Freund's adjuvant. The antisera recognized all the three major porcine zona glycoprotein families and the animals were rendered amenorrheic after such immunization. Monkeys immunized with zona without adjuvant, however, failed to show any anti-zona antibody response and had normal menstrual cycles. Zona pellucida glycoproteins are thus not effective immunogens unless administered along with a powerful adjuvant.  相似文献

Summary The injection of horse red blood cells into the mouse 4 days before immunization with sheep red blood cells produces an inhibition of the primary response against sheep red blood cells. If the animal is thymectomized at birth, this antigenic competition does not occur. These findings do not permit a choice between the two hypotheses about antigenic competition.  相似文献

Towards progress on DNA vaccines for cancer   总被引:2,自引:0,他引:2  
Cancer immunotherapy faces many obstacles that include eliciting immune reactions to self antigens as well as overcoming tumor-derived immunosuppressive networks and evasion tactics. Within the vaccine arsenal for inhibiting cancer proliferation, plasmid DNA represents a novel immunization strategy that is capable of eliciting both humoral and cellular arms of the immune response in addition to being safely administered and easily engineered and manufactured. Unfortunately, while DNA vaccines have performed well in preventing and treating malignancies in animal models, their overall application in human clinical trials has not impacted cancer regression to date. Since the establishment of these early trials, progress has been made in terms of increasing DNA vaccine immunogenicity and subverting the suppressive properties of tumor cells. Therefore, the success of future plasmid DNA use in cancer patients will depend on combinatorial strategies that enhance and direct the DNA vaccine immune response while also targeting tumor evasion mechanisms. Our understanding of how immune responses are generated and regulated drives the design of possible immunotherapies for cancer patients. For that reason, we first describe briefly the actual immunological theories and their common perspectives about cancer vaccine development. Second, we describe cancer vaccines that are able to induce tumor-specific immune responses in cancer patients. However, these responses are not always followed by tumor rejection. At the end of the review, we discuss two possible reasons that might explain this dichotomy of cancer immunology. First, the immune response generated, although detectable, may not be quantitatively sufficient to reject the tumor. Second, the tumor microenvironment may modulate tumor cell susceptibility to the systemic immune response induced by the immunization. Finally, we discuss what, in our opinion, might be the best way to improve cancer vaccine strategies and how the relationship between the tumor and its surroundings might be studied in more details. Antibodies reacting with 3,5,3',5' tetraiodo-l-tyrosyl-l-tyrosine (I2Tyr-I2Tyr) were elicited in rabbits by immunization with an oxidized yeast conjugate coupled with I2Tyr-I2Tyr. Ion-exchange chromatography was used to purify immunoglobulins, in order to improve the specificity in measurement of I2Tyr-I2Tyr level in patient serum. IgG binding capacity versus I2Tyr-I2Tyr was considerably increased after immunoglobulin purification.  相似文献

Summary Inoculation of human red blood cells (HRBC) into the anterior chamber of the eye (AC) of rabbits effectively stimulazed systemic antibody production. Intraocular (i.o.) inoculation was observed to be more effective a route of immunization than i.v. or i.m. inoculation of antigen. These results contradict the accepted belief that the AC is an immunologically privileged site in the body.  相似文献

Activation of cytotoxic T cells by solid tumours?   总被引:2,自引:0,他引:2  
Tumour-specific cytotoxic T cells (CTLs) are among the best-defined biological anticancer weapons. Nevertheless, they often fail to control tumour growth in vivo. Many reasons for this have been evoked tumours may actively inhibit CTLs, or may protect them selves from CTL recognition by various means. However, one does not necessarily need to postulate such active immune evasion mechanisms specifically acquired by tumour cells. In this review we argue that the failure of immune protection is due to the intrinsic inability of tumours to activate an effective immune response, and that many tumours are similar to normal issues in this respect. It is striking to see that the majority of the so-called immune escape mechanisms are not specifically acquired by selected tumour cells, but are common mechanisms shared between solid tumours and normal, healthy tissues. Immune responses are poor because tumour antigens do not efficiently localize to lymph follicles in lymphoid tissues, and are not efficiently presented to CTLs in an immunogenic context. The fact that tumours do not induce CTLs but are often susceptible to lymphocyte-mediated cytotoxicity indicates that more intensified immunization protocols should result in improved clinical outcome.  相似文献

Summary After active immunization of male rabbits against androstenedione and with increasing antibody titre the concentration of androstenedione and testosterone in peripheral blood increased more than 1000-fold resp. 20-fold above values of control animals. On histological examination of the testes a marked Leydig's cell hyperplasia was found, though there was no difference in testis weight.  相似文献

近年发展起来的反向疫苗学,是现代疫苗学研究的一种新策略,使疫苗学研究进入了一个新时期。这种以“序列-结构-功能”思想为依据,以免疫信息学、计算机预测设计以及高通量的各种组学(包括基因组学、转录本组学、蛋白质组学等)综合集成技术为核心的策略,能为各种病原体保护性抗原候选分子的发现提供一条新途径,可以提高疫苗筛选效率。  相似文献

Polyclonal antibodies were prepared from rabbit sera after immunization with holo- and apo-D-amino acid oxidase purified from R. gracilis. Both anti-holo- and anti-apoenzyme IgG fractions (as well as affinity-purified IgG) were highly specific: in blot-transfer analyses after SDS-PAGE only a 39 kDa band, corresponding to enzyme monomer, was recognized even in the partially purified yeast extract. No cross-reaction was detected with pig kidney D-amino acid oxidase. As a difference from the mammalian enzyme, yeast D-amino acid oxidase anti-holo- and anti-apoenzyme IgGs had different properties in inactivation and precipitation experiments, indicating the existence of different antigenicity sites related to the FAD-binding domain in the enzyme.  相似文献

Using the modified technique of transplantation test, ITR serum activity was found in most (14 out of 21) individual hamster sera obtained during the latent period of primary SV40 carcinogenesis (60 days after virus infection when newborn). On the other hand, as a rule, no ITR activity was observed in the sera of the same hamsters after tumor appearance and during their growth. ITR activity rapidly disappeared from sera of hamsters neonatally infected with SV40 after their successful immunization with the same virus during the latent period. There appears to be a correlation between the presence of ITR serum factor during the latent period and the subsequent primary SV40 tumor appearance in hamsters.  相似文献

The injection of Cy before immunization provokes an intensification of delayed-type hypersensitivity (DTH) to methylated bovine serum albumin (M-BSA) and a diminution of about 90% of the cell number in various lymphoid tissues. The relationship between these observations, the time of administration, the dose of injected Cy and the intensity of DTH reactions, allows us to formulate hypotheses concerning the physiological modulation of DTH.  相似文献
